Yesterday,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ky visited the troops in the eastern region of Donetsk, which Russia claims as its own after a controversial referendum. The area – particularly around the city of Bakhmut – is now the main target of fighting after Ukrainian forces retook Kherson in the south last month. Zelensky called it “the most difficult area that protects not only the east, but our entire state.”
Both sides are thought to have suffered heavy casualties in the area, as also reported by British intelligence reports: the battle for Bakhmut has been compared to fighting during World War I due to the trenches, charred trees and mud that they have become a feature of the landscape.
